MR-2
Mixed Residential-2 District
The purposes of the Mixed Residential-2 Districts are to provide for moderate density development in certain areas in order to permit a mix of dwelling types, to ensure a balanced community, to provide for open space, and to protect the character of existing neighborhoods. These areas have been established specifically to recognize the existence of the Saw Mill Valley residential development and areas previously zoned R-5 under the Zoning Ordinance of 1969.; Within the Mixed Residential-2 Districts, a building may be erected, altered or used, and a lot or premises may be used only when in conformance with the conditions of an approved master plan on file with the Township and the specific use, area, dimensional and design regulations of this district, and no other.
